Roles and Responsibilities
  • Process and reconcile vendor invoices/ credit notes, Invoice rejections, maintain vendor master data, manage purchase orders, and ensure timely and accurate supplier payments in compliance with company policies and financial controls
  • Handle Accounts Payable and Travel & Expense operations, including invoice processing, expense claim audits, payment execution, journal entries, and resolution of vendor and stakeholder queries through email and calls
  • Perform AP aging reviews, vendor statement reconciliations, AP-to-GL reconciliations, accruals, cash forecasting, and month-end/quarter-end close activities to support accurate financial reporting.
  • Manage end-to-end payment operations, including payment proposals (Electronic, Manual & urgent), remittance processing, emergency payments, bank transactions, petty cash, and foreign currency postings
  • Investigate and resolve invoice discrepancies, payment exceptions, duplicate claims, debit balances, and outstanding reconciliation items while ensuring adherence to SLAs
  • Support audit, tax, and regulatory compliance requirements through accurate documentation, approval workflows, internal controls, and process governance
  • Coordinate with agencies and suppliers to validate supporting documentation and ensure timely resolution of payment-related inquiries
  • Handle end-to-end supplier and business stakeholder queries (HelpDesk) related to invoices, payments, vendor master data, remittances, and AP policy/process clarifications, ensuring timely and accurate resolution.
  • Perform issue investigation, root cause analysis on helpdesk queries/emails, and follow-up with internal AP, Procurement, and Agencies to drive closure of tickets within agreed SLAs
  • Collaborate with vendors, procurement, finance, treasury, and business stakeholders to ensure seamless issue resolution and continuous process improvement
  • Manage creation, maintenance, blocking, and unblocking of supplier master records in ERP systems (Microsoft Dynamics 365), ensuring accuracy, data integrity, and adherence to agreed service levels and turnaround times
  • Validate supplier setup requests and due diligence of supplier details (VAT, CHR, Supplier Legal entity name)
  • Managed purchase order (PO) activities, including PO creation, amendments, and reviews, while maintaining vendor contracts to ensure compliance and accuracy
  • Drive operational excellence through data analysis, reporting, risk mitigation, automation opportunities, and implementation of best practices to enhance AP efficiency and service delivery.
